There are many minor distinctions between wrought and cast light weight aluminum alloys, such as that cast alloys can consist of a lot more considerable amounts of various other steels than wrought alloys. The most noteworthy distinction in between these alloys is the fabrication process via which they will certainly go to provide the last product. In addition to some surface area treatments, cast alloys will leave their mold in virtually the specific solid type preferred, whereas functioned alloys will go through numerous modifications while in their solid state.

Die casting is the name provided to the process of developing complex steel components via use of mold and mildews of the element, also understood as dies. It creates even more elements than any kind of other procedure, with a high degree of precision and repeatability. There are three sub-processes that drop under the group of die casting: gravity pass away casting (or irreversible mold casting), low-pressure die casting and high-pressure die spreading.


After the pureness of the alloy is evaluated, dies are created. To prepare the dies for spreading, it is vital that the dies are clean, so that no deposit from previous manufacturings stay.


The pure steel, likewise recognized as ingot, is included to the furnace and maintained the molten temperature level of the metal, which is then moved to the shot chamber and infused right into the die (Aluminum Casting). The pressure is then preserved as the steel strengthens. Once the metal solidifies, the cooling process begins

The thicker the wall surface of the part, the longer the cooling time due to the amount of interior metal that also requires to cool down. After the element is fully cooled, the die cuts in half open and an ejection device presses the element out. Following the ejection, the die is closed for the following shot cycle.




The flash click for info is the added material that is cast during the process. Deburring removes the smaller sized items, called burrs, after the trimming procedure.

To get to the finished product, there are 3 key alloys used as die casting material to select from: zinc, light weight aluminum and magnesium.


Zinc is one of the most used alloys for die casting due to its lower cost of raw products (aluminum metal casting). Its deterioration resistance additionally enables the elements to be lengthy lasting, and it is one of the extra castable alloys due to its reduced melting factor.
